Centex 3Q Earnings Up 28%


Dallas, Texas, January 26–Homebuilder Centex Corp. reported earnings in the third quarter that rose 28% to $253.8 million, or $1.91 a share, up from $198.7 million, or $1.52 a share, a year earlier.

Analysts were expecting earnings of $1.88 a share.

Revenue rose $3.12 billion from $2.57 billion last year, up 21% but short of the $3.18 billion expected by analysts. Home building revenue rose 24% to $2.37 billion, while revenue from its financial arm rose 12% to $267 million.

During the quarter, Centex closed on 8% more homes, or 8,047 units. U.S. orders for new homes rose 12%, while the backlog of homes contracted for and awaiting construction was up 18% at 17,501 at the end of the quarter.

Centex, which develops single-family homes, townhouses and condominiums, said it now expects to earn $7.30 to $7.50 per share in fiscal 2005 ending March 31, 2005, up from its previously raised forecast of $7.25 to $7.50 a share. Analysts expect earnings of $7.31 per share.

The company maintained its earnings outlook of $8.75 to $9.25 a share for fiscal 2006.
